Abstract:
A method implemented using a processor based device is disclosed. The method includes receiving a video stream comprising a plurality of image frames having at least one moving object, determining a difference between at least two image frames among the plurality of image frames and generating a difference image comprising a plurality of image blobs corresponding to the at least one moving object. The method further includes generating a plurality of bounding boxes, each bounding box surrounding at least one corresponding image blob among the plurality of image blobs, and determining a subset of bounding boxes among the plurality of bounding boxes, associated with the corresponding moving object, using a fuzzy technique based on a perceptual characterization of the subset of bounding boxes. The method also includes merging the subset of bounding boxes to generate a merged bounding box enclosing the subset of bounding boxes to detect the moving object.
Abstract:
An analogy generating system includes one or more image databases that include a first set of images depicting a first symbolic class and a second set of images depicting a second symbolic class and an autoencoder that receive images from the first set of images and the second set of images; determines a first characteristic shared between the first symbolic class and the second symbolic class using a first node from multiple nodes on a neural network; determine a second characteristic shared between the first symbolic class and the second symbolic class using a second node from multiple nodes on the neural network; and exchange the first characteristic and the second characteristic between the first node and the second node to establish an analogy between the first symbolic class and the second symbolic class.
Abstract:
A method and system, the method including receive image data representations of a set of images of a physical asset; receive a data model of at least one asset, the data model of each of the at least one assets including a semantic description of the respective modeled asset and at least one operation associated with the respective modeled asset; determine a match between the received image data and the data model of one of the at least one assets based on a correspondence therebetween; generate, for the data model determined to be a match with the received image data, an operation plan based on the at least one operation included in matched data model; execute, in response to the generation of the operation plan, the generated operation plan by the physical asset.
Abstract:
Provided are techniques for assessing individual or crowd level behavior based on image data analysis. For example, in one embodiment, the techniques may include generating signatures representative of an observed behavior based on video data and performing pairwise matching by determining whether the first signature matches a second signature indicative of a query behavior.
Abstract:
A social interaction system and of operation thereof for interpreting social cues and using such analysis to improve social interaction via the providing of a suggested response is provided. The social interaction system includes one or more sensors to obtain social indicator data of one or more individuals in an environment during a social interaction, the social indicator data related to a behavior of the one or more individuals. The social interaction system also includes a processing system configured to determine a social state of the one or more individuals using the social indicator data and determine an optimal social response of a person to the social interaction based on an analysis of the social state. The social interaction system further includes a feedback system to indicate the optimal social response to the person.
Abstract:
A security monitoring technique includes receiving data related to one or more individuals from one or more cameras in an environment. Based on the input data from the cameras, agent-based simulators are executed that each operate to generate a model of behavior of a respective individual, wherein an output of each model is symbolic sequences representative of internal experiences of the respective individual during simulation. Based on the symbolic sequences, a subsequent behavior for each of the respective individuals is predicted when the symbolic sequences match a query symbolic sequence for a query behavior.

Abstract:
A method and system for detecting a damaged machine component during operation of the machine are provided. The damaged machine component detection system includes one or more processors, one or more memory devices communicatively coupled to the one or more processors, an image capture device configured to generate a stream of temporally-spaced images of a scene including a machine component of interest, the images generated in real-time, and a grouping model configured to compare features of a current image of the stream of images to features of previously captured images sorted into a plurality of groups of images having similar features, generate an alert if predetermined features of the current image deviate from corresponding features of the grouped images by a predetermined amount, and update the groups with the current image if the predetermined features of the current image are similar to corresponding features of the grouped images by a predetermined amount. The system also includes an output device configured to output at least one of the alert and the current image.
